“Have This Dance” by Axel Flovent

This new tune from Axel Flovent is just the winter-folk tune that you’ll need to get through another cold season. “Have This Dance” has a softness to it that makes the listener connect in a lighter way of emotion. I simply love the hope that this song conveys.

The violin solo during the bridge takes this song to new heights. It turns this song into a folk masterpiece through it’s well placed instrumental arrangements.

Really beautiful tone throughout. Can’t wait to play this one on a Saturday morning with a cup of tea.
